Output 66ffc05d5781d267a3d891157e56c541cfa0f2649befeeed7ef84c87309f792c:1

value
541192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1a8c469b73de021d549a2fff53b33b9b920257e OP_EQUAL
address
3NGC8rmWM6pbCqEyZ2n7YizFYJZgHYTEyN
transaction
66ffc05d5781d267a3d891157e56c541cfa0f2649befeeed7ef84c87309f792c
spent
true